The Allure of Victorian Style Sunrooms
Victorian style sun parlors are identified by numerous distinct functions:
Gabled Roofs: These pitched roofs not only provide sufficient ceiling height however likewise permit more light to come into the area.Ornate Details: Including crown moldings, decorative trim, and elaborate wooden information that resemble the craftsmanship of the Victorian era.Big Windows: Often arched or multi-paned, large windows create a bright, airy atmosphere that welcomes nature into the home.Materials: Typically making use of wood, glass, and wrought iron, these materials contribute to the detailed visual that Victorian architecture is renowned for.Benefits of a Victorian Style Sunroom

Choosing the best installers for your Victorian style sunroom is an essential part of the process. Here are some important aspects to think about:
1. Experience and Expertise
Look for installers who concentrate on Victorian designs and have comprehensive experience in home renovation. A portfolio showcasing past tasks will provide insight into their craftsmanship and attention to detail.
2. Credibility and Reviews
Research prospective installers online and read client evaluations. You can check platforms like Google, Yelp, and the Better Business Bureau (BBB) for ratings and feedback.
3. Custom Design Services
Since Victorian architecture thrives on complex information, ensure that the installer uses personalization options. They need to want to work with you to design a sunroom that matches your existing home.
4. Licensing and Insurance
Constantly validate that the installers are certified and guaranteed. This safeguards both parties in case of any accidents or damages throughout the job.
5. Warranty and Maintenance
Validate that the installation includes a service warranty. In addition, ask about upkeep services to make sure the sunroom remains in outstanding condition throughout the years.
6. Cost Estimates
Obtain in-depth quotes from several professionals. Search for a detailed breakdown that consists of materials, labor, and any prospective extra costs.
The Installation Process
Understanding the installation procedure can help set practical expectations. Here’s a typical timeline for a Victorian style sunroom installation:
PhaseDescriptionPeriodConsultationInitial meetings to go over design alternatives and requirements.1 - 2 weeksDesign and ApprovalProducing a design strategy and getting approvals from Local Victorian Conservatory Installers authorities.2 - 4 weeksPreparationPreparing the site for construction, consisting of foundation work.1 - 2 weeksBuilding StructureConstructing the frame, roofing system, and walls, together with window installation.3 - 6 weeksCompleting TouchesInterior work, painting, and embellishing finishes.1 - 3 weeksFinal InspectionMaking sure everything fulfills safety requirements and quality criteria.1 weekList of Potential Customizations

A1: Clear the installation area and make sure simple access for the professionals. Go over any particular issues with the installers.
Q2: What permits are needed for the construction of a sunroom?
A2: Requirements vary by area. Usually, a building license is needed. The installer must help with obtaining the required documentation.
Q3: How much does a Victorian style sunroom cost?
A3: Depending on size, products, and particular functions, expenses can vary from ₤ 15,000 to ₤ 50,000 or more. Detailed quotes from installers can supply more specific figures.
Q4: Can I utilize my sunroom year-round?
A4: With proper insulation, heating, and cooling, a Victorian style sunroom can be enjoyed in all seasons.
Q5: What are the upkeep requirements for a sunroom?
A5: Regular cleaning of windows, checking for leaks, and keeping the structural stability of the materials are essential for long-lasting upkeep.
